What is the standard form equation of the line shown below? (1 point)
kaheart [24]

Answer:

Choice 1.  -3x + 2y = 5.

Step-by-step explanation:

The slope of the line = y2-y1/x2-x1

= (4 - 1) / (1 - (-1))

= 3/2.

To find the equation of the line we use the point-slope form of the equation of a line:

y - y1 = m(x - x1)  where m = slope and (x1, y1) is a point on the line. So using m = 3/2 and the point (1, 4):

y - 4 = 3/2(x - 1)

y - 4 = 3/2 x - 3/2

Multiply through by 2:

2y - 8 = 3x - 3

-3x + 2y = -3 + 8

-3x + 2y = 5 (answer).

Please help!! I only have 30 minutes left!! Given that x and y are positive integers and (x·2)+x(2^2)+(y·2^3)+(y·2^4)=42, what i
Viktor [21]

Answer:

xy = 3

Step-by-step explanation:

The expression to be evaluated is:

2\cdot x +4\cdot x + 8\cdot y + 16\cdot y = 42

6\cdot x + 24\cdot y = 42

By some algebraic handling:

6\cdot (x + 4\cdot y) = 42

Where:

x+4\cdot y = 7

There is one possible solution:

x = 3, y = 1

And consequently,

xy = 3
